Hemline: A Post-Abortion Healing Ministry

Wherever He entered, into villages, cities, or the country, they laid the sick in the marketplaces, and begged Him that they might just touch the hem of His garment. And as many as touched Him were made well.  Mark 6:56 (NKJV)

The victims of abortion are more than the unborn child; the loss affects the millions of women and men who were involved.  Research suggests that more than 40 percent of women of child-bearing age have experienced the anguish of abortion.1   Statistics further reveal that abortion greatly affects women and men in the church as well.   Forty-seven percent of women who have had abortions identify themselves as Protestant and 27% self identify as Catholic.2   Many women have identified themselves as evangelical or born again.   The grief, trauma and pain associated with abortion remain largely unaddressed.  APRC offers a program that provides the kind of help that speaks to the specific and deeply felt consequences of abortion.


Hemline

Healing and restoration are available for those who have experienced, enabled, or encouraged abortion, because Hemline offers a safe, confidential and non-judgmental environment for recovery.   Hemline enables those affected by a past abortion to work through the healing process and receive Christ’s grace and forgiveness. The work of healing is facilitated through the following:

  • Group support throughout the restoration process
  • Prayer support
  • Biblical guidance through Forgiven and Set Free: A Post Abortion Bible Study
  • Education about post abortion stress


Statement of Purpose

The purpose of Hemline Ministry, a program of Atlanta Pregnancy Resource Center is to offer hope and healing in Jesus Christ to individuals hurt by abortion.  Through small group support utilizing the Forgiven & Set Free Bible Study, Hemline seeks to assist women in finding peace, hope and healing in the aftermath of abortion. Our foundational scripture, Mark 6:56, says of the Lord “…And as many as touched Him were made well.”


Post Abortion Stress

Post abortion stress (PAS) is the inability to resolve emotional and psychological disturbances that occur from an individual’s abortion decision or experience. Both men and women can experience PAS. Symptoms may start immediately or years later. When PAS does occur, it can be confusing, painful, and overwhelming.
Post-abortion Symptoms may include the following:

Guilt, denial, depression, anxiety, anger, feelings of loss and emptiness, difficulty with intimacy, bouts of crying, intense desire to become pregnant again, fear of future pregnancies, difficulty in bonding with children, anniversary reaction, feelings of hopelessness, difficulty in maintaining loving or trusting relationships
suicidal urges, drug/alcohol abuse, nightmares and/or sleeping disorders, flashbacks to the abortion, eating disorders, alienation from God.
